WebNoun Phrase: Definition, Examples & Uses StudySmarter English English Grammar Noun Phrase Noun Phrase Noun Phrase 5 Paragraph Essay A Hook for an Essay APA Body … WebA noun phrase is group of two or more words that function as a subject, an object, or a prepositional object in a sentence. The phrase is led by a noun and joined by one or more modifiers that can come before the noun or after it. For example, if you write the man with all the belt buckles, the entire string is a noun phrase.
